Ghostknob wrote...
So I read somewhere that they are good to go on fitness 4 and to spend the remaining points on e drain or another power? Does that work on the higher settings? Isn't that kind of ditching his primary gimmick/skill or is the elemental effect on the shield redundant?
You can go 6/6/6/6/0 on a paladin and still be viable/tanky if you use energy drain correctly. However, usually I go with 5 in the passives tree and 3 in fitness. They key to being a paladin is to prevent damage from happening by snapp freezing/staggering cryo combos or to mitigate it by energy draining. Actually, Platinum is EASIER for the paladin, since if you get reapers on Gold there is only ONE units to drain from, but on PLat there are always some geth in the mix.
This is the way I spec him as a "caster". I very rarely use the shield for melee.
If you want the melee effect on the shield, it would probably best to ditch incinerate. Never ditch Snap freeze or energy drain. Both are amazing powers.
